Nigel holds these exclusive classes in his very own cookery school kitchen so you can enjoy the pleasure of cooking in a relaxed and friendly atmosphere. All the equipment we use is similar to what you will find in domestic kitchens up and down the country so whatever you learn you can recreate in your own home.

The weather was beautiful and the food was fantastic at last weekend’s Taste of Leeds Festival. Top chefs from around the region produced michelin star food for the 10,000 visitors to sample. In the Taste Kitchen, sponsored by Sainsbury’s, chef’s including Antony Worrall Thompson, Aldo Zilli and Nigel Brown demonstrated different recipes using [...]
